Avionics Technician

 

LAUNCH Technical Workforce Solutions is seeking a Structures Mechanic with C&D check experience on commercial aircraft for an opportunity in Windsor Locks, Connecticut.

 

Job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Troubleshoot, repair, inspect, modify and service aircraft avionics, electrical and electronic equipment
  • Perform and document work performed per appropriate manuals and regulations as required
  • Adhere to Bombardier General Work Requirements for factory, shop and/or hangar positions
  • Comply with environmental health and safety policies and procedures
  • Participate in 5-S activities
  • Perform all assigned tasks in a safe and timely manner
  • Operate ground support equipment as required
  • Assist with mechanical / electrical removals and installations
  • Assist with maintenance at off-site locations as needed
  • Assist with other maintenance disciplines as needed

Qualifications and requirements:

  • You have received training from an avionics/electrical Aircraft Technical School or other substantiated equivalent
  • You have a minimum 2 years of avionics work experience or substantiated equivalent experience on corporate aircraft
  • You have the ability to read and understand electrical engineering drawings
  • You have the ability to effectively communicate in both written and verbal form on individual and / or aircraft status
  • You own a basic set of hand tools with the ability to demonstrate Inventory and control of tools
  • You have the ability to obtain appropriate Ground Support Equipment (GSE) qualifications as required
  • You are able to work unscheduled overtime including nonscheduled work days and holidays
  • You are able to work in seasonal/inclement weather outside
  • You have the ability to obtain a Security Identification Display Area badge (SIDA) if applicable
  • You have an A Certification, P Certification, or A&P Certificate (preferred)
  • You have GROL (General Radiotelephone Operator License) or AET (Aircraft Electronics Technician) Certificate (preferred)
  • You have experience on corporate jets (preferred)
  • You have basic PC skills
